在Web开发中,页面进度条是一项非常常见的功能,可以让我们更好地向用户展示网页加载的进程。而jQuery作为一款功能强大的JavaScript库,提供了许多方便的方法来操作页面上的元素,包括进度条。
使用jQuery查询页面有进度的方法非常简单,我们只需要使用一些jQuery的选择器和方法即可。以下是一个简单的示例代码:
$(function(){ // 显示进度条 $('#progressbar').show(); // 当页面加载完成时,隐藏进度条 $(window).on("load", function(){ $('#progressbar').hide(); }); });
在这个例子中,我们使用了jQuery的选择器来获取进度条的元素,然后使用show()和hide()方法来显示和隐藏进度条。
此外,我们还可以使用jQuery的ajaxStart()和ajaxStop()方法来监听页面中所有Ajax请求的开始和结束事件,并自动显示和隐藏进度条。
jQuery的ajaxStart()和ajaxStop()方法的代码如下:
$(function(){ $(document).ajaxStart(function(){ $('#progressbar').show(); }); $(document).ajaxStop(function(){ $('#progressbar').hide(); }); });
通过以上的方法和代码,我们可以非常方便地查询页面是否有进度条,并控制进度条的显示和隐藏。